AD210BN Description
AD210BN is a new type of 3-port isolation amplifier with wide bandwidth and high performance, which is designed with surface-mounted components in an automated assembly process. Combining design expertise with advanced manufacturing technology, AD210BN can be more compact and economical than those offered in more expensive devices. Moreover, it is able to provide signal and power isolation by coupling a transformer internally.
AD210BN Features
Small size
High accuracy
Low power
Wide bandwidth
Excellent common-mode performance
AD210BN Applications
Process signal isolation
Multichannel data acquisition
Current shunt measurements
High-voltage instrumentation amplifier

The AD210 is the latest member of a new generation of low cost, high performance isolation amplifiers. This three-port, wide bandwidth isolation amplifier is manufactured with surface-mounted components in an automated assembly process. The AD210 combines design expertise with state-of-the-art manufacturing technology to produce an extremely compact and economical isolator whose performance and abundant user features far exceed those offered in more expensive devices. The AD210 provides a complete isolation function with both signal and power isolation supplied via transformer coupling internal to the module. The AD210's functionally complete design, powered by a single 15 V supply, eliminates the need for an external DC/DC converter, unlike optically coupled isolation devices. The true three-port design structure permits the AD210 to be applied as an input or output isolator, in single or multichannel applications. The AD210 will maintain its high performance under sustained common-mode stress. Providing high accuracy and complete galvanic isolation, the AD210 interrupts ground loops and leakage paths, and rejects common-mode voltage and noise that may other vise degrade measurement accuracy. In addition, the AD210 provides protection from fault conditions that may cause damage to other sections of a measurement system.
